WebA Fluidized Thermal Backfill™ (FTB™) can be poured in place. It has a dry resistivity of around 0.75 m C/W, decreasing to below 0.5 m C/W when wet. Measurement. While it is possible to compute thermal properties of soil from physical properties, it is usually easier to measure them directly than to do the computations. Additional explanation of the properties and characteristics listed in this guide specification may be found in the ACI Committee 229 report 'Controlled Low Strength Materials'. 3.1 Controlled Low Strength Material, WebFlowable thermal backfill is a concrete type product and can be supplied by most concrete companies once Geotherm has provided a mix design. It is typically quite fluid, having a relatively high slump, allowing it to readily flow around the cable/conduits. The backfill can be designed with variable slumps if required (on steep hills etc).
